📌 Material description
✅ Softness and comfort – Merino wool is one of the finest sheep's wool, while when combined with cashmere, it provides unparalleled softness.
✅ Excellent Warmth – It retains heat but is breathable at the same time and adapts to body temperature.
✅ Durability and elasticity – Unlike pure cashmere, it fluffs less and is more flexible.
✅ Hypoallergenicity – The fine fibers do not irritate the skin and do not contain lanolin.
✅ Natural Antibacterial – Fiber repels bacteria and does not absorb odors.
This combination of materials is perfect for those who are looking for a luxurious, but at the same time practical and more durable scarf for everyday wear.

🧼 Maintenance and care
Routine care
✅ Ventilate the scarf regularly – Thanks to its natural antibacteriality, occasional ventilation is enough.
✅ Gently remove dust and dirt – Use a soft brush made of natural bristles.
✅ Store in a dry place – Preferably in a cotton bag to allow the material to breathe.
✅ Protect from moths – Use lavender bags or cedar wood.
❌ Do not hang the scarf on a hanger – It could stretch and lose its original shape.
Washing a cashmere Merino scarf
👐 Hand wash (recommended)
1.Preparation
- Use lukewarm water (max. 30 °C). ♨️
- Add a special detergent for wool and cashmere 🧴.
- Do not use fabric softener, aggressive detergents or bleach! ❌
2️ tag. Washing
- Immerse the scarf in water and squeeze it gently.
- Do not rub, twist or wring! 🚫
- Leave it soaked for 5–10 minutes.
3️ tag. Rinsing
- Use clean, lukewarm water, avoid temperature shocks.
- Rinse gently until all detergent has been removed.
4️ tag. Water removal
- Gently squeeze out excess water without wringing! ❌
- Wrap the scarf in a towel and squeeze it gently so that the towel absorbs moisture.
5️ tag. Drying
- Dry on a flat surface in the shade. 🌤️
- Do not use a dryer, radiator or hang on a cord! 🚫
Professional cleaning
A Merino cashmere scarf can also be cleaned professionally in a dry cleaner if it is heavily soiled.
Wearing Caution
⚠️ Avoid contact with sharp objects (jewellery, Velcro) to avoid damaging the fine fibres.
⚠️ Watch out for handbag straps, which can cause pilling.
✅ If fine lint forms, remove them by hand or with a special cashmere comb.
🛑 Prohibited Acts
❌ Machine wash (only if it has a low-speed fine wool program)
❌ Squeezing
❌ Drying on a radiator
❌ Using fabric softener or bleach
❌ Hanging on a cord or hanger
